“Women of DC” Promo Poster

Recently, Adam Hughes was chosen to draw a promo poster for the women who will take prominent roles in the DC Universe within this year which was released at the NYCC (click to enlarge).

Women of the DCU

My first gut reactions:

  • Wow, what an awesome poster!
  • Wait, who are the women on the posters? (I found out, and they are, from left to right, Catwoman, Oracle, Zatanna, Black Canary, Power Girl, Wonder Woman, Supergirl, Vixen, Batwoman in the front, Poison Ivy and Harley Quinn.)
  • Bit of a shame Renee Montoya and Lois Lane are not there.

Spoiler’s Back? Kryptonite Gone?

Going through DC’s previews, I saw Robin #171 and Superman/Batman#46. I was totally going, “Yay!” One, the return of Spoiler, and possibly Stephanie Brown is being clued in. For the people who don’t know, Stephanie Brown was killed as Robin and was not given an honorary statue, where the other Robins were. Of course, this caused some fans to be angry, especially the feminists, saying that DC treated Stephanie’s death as another woman in a refrigerator. Spoiler has been making appearances here and there in Gotham Underground as well. The Spoiler we’re seeing right now isn’t too keen on showing his/her face, so we’ll see who it is in time.
